Output 3f2d603b1db34bc831c8f4ee950854f97c7cc91c1e0c012ab318246ccc11817d:1

value
340628
script pubkey
OP_0 OP_PUSHBYTES_20 f27df18526648ff4bb1a8e62ec3aa2c644f79659
address
ltc1q7f7lrpfxvj8lfwc63e3wcw4zcez009jef6jw0j
transaction
3f2d603b1db34bc831c8f4ee950854f97c7cc91c1e0c012ab318246ccc11817d
spent
true